
Houston authorities are currently investigating a fatal shooting that claimed the life of a man yesterday afternoon. Houston police were called to the scene at 4712 Lockwood Drive around 4:25 p.m. where they found an unresponsive male with multiple gunshot wounds. According to a statement obtained by the City of Houston, the man was discovered next to a Metro bus stop and was pronounced dead at the scene by paramedics.
The victim's name has not been released as it is pending confirmation from the Harris County Institute of Forensic Sciences. Detectives A. Herrera and M. Providence from HPD Homicide Division were reported by the City of Houston to have found that the victim had been in an altercation prior to the shooting with an unknown suspect described as a black male. During the incident, it's alleged that the suspect produced a firearm and shot the victim multiple times before fleeing in an undetermined direction.
At this time, no arrests have been made and authorities are urging the public to come forward with any information.
